Provably fair, transparency and audits

“Provably fair” is a core selling point for many Bitcoin casinos. It allows players to verify game outcomes independently using cryptographic proofs. Dice, crash, and other instant games commonly implement this. While many crypto casinos advertise provably fair systems, the implementation quality varies. Some operators go further by publishing source code, releasing randomness seeds, or commissioning third-party audits and RNG certifications.

When comparing Satoshi Casino to peers, check for: clear provably fair mechanisms, published verification steps, and whether random number generation is subject to external audits. Platforms that provide simple verification tools and independent audit reports score higher on transparency.

Deposit and withdrawal mechanics

Speed and cost of transactions are crucial differentiators. Pure crypto casinos enable near-instant deposits and fast withdrawals once the blockchain confirms transactions. However, differences exist: some platforms support only on-chain BTC/ETH transfers, which can be slower and more expensive during network congestion; others add Lightning Network support, or accept multiple cryptocurrencies (BTC, LTC, BCH, ETH, USDT) and even stablecoins for lower volatility.

Another factor is withdrawal processing time and limits. A few casinos process crypto withdrawals automatically, while others have manual review or KYC-triggered delays. Compared with older crypto casinos that frequently require waits or minimum withdrawal thresholds, top platforms now aim for instant or same-day payouts for routine crypto withdrawals. Anonymity and KYC

The degree of anonymity you get depends on the operator’s policies and local regulations. Some crypto casinos are “no-KYC” for small transactions, allowing play and withdrawals with minimal identity checks up to set limits. Others enforce full KYC (identity verification and proof of address) regardless of stake size, especially if they accept fiat or operate under stricter jurisdictions.

Bonuses, promotions and VIP programs

Bonuses in crypto casinos come as deposit matches, free spins, cashback, reloads, and leaderboard-based crypto rewards. Some platforms incentivize play with provably fair bonus structures or low-wagering wagering terms for crypto bonuses. VIP programs and loyalty tiers often reward high-volume players with faster withdrawals, higher limits, exclusive promotions, and personal account managers.

Security, licensing and regulation

Even crypto casinos must prioritize security: cold-wallet storage practices, multi-signature withdrawals, SSL encryption, and robust staff access controls reduce risk. Licensing and regulatory oversight also matter. Some operators secure gaming licenses from recognized jurisdictions (Malta, Curacao, Isle of Man), which provides a baseline of consumer protections. Other decentralized or offshore operators might not hold a formal license but can still maintain strong security practices.
